Main / Guides / 9 Best Invoicing Software for Freelancers

9 Best Invoicing Software for Freelancers

Jul 18, 2023
AuthorAndrew Gartner
9 Best Invoicing Software for Freelancers

Freelancers often face the challenge of managing their invoices efficiently. With multiple clients and projects, keeping track of payments can become overwhelming. That’s where invoicing software comes to the rescue. In this article, we will explore the 9 best invoicing software options available for freelancers, along with their key features, pricing comparisons, and tips for choosing the right software for your needs.

Understanding the Importance of Invoicing Software

As a freelancer, it’s essential to streamline your business operations to save time and increase efficiency. Invoicing software plays a crucial role in achieving these goals.

By automating the invoicing process, you can spend less time on paperwork and more time focusing on your core work. In addition, it ensures accurate record-keeping and timely payments, leading to improved cash flow for your business.

But let’s dive deeper into the benefits of using invoicing software for your freelance business.

Streamlining Your Freelance Business

Efficient invoicing software enables you to create and send professional invoices effortlessly. With customizable templates and the ability to add your branding elements, you can project a polished and consistent image to your clients.

Moreover, the software often offers features such as recurring invoicing, automatic reminders, and late payment fees, which streamline the collection process and minimize overdue payments.

Imagine the convenience of setting up recurring invoices for your retainer clients. You can simply define the frequency and duration, and the software will automatically generate and send the invoices on your behalf. This not only saves you time but also ensures that you never miss a payment.

Furthermore, the automatic reminders feature can help you avoid uncomfortable conversations with clients about late payments. The software will send gentle reminders to your clients, reminding them of their outstanding invoices and the due dates. This proactive approach encourages timely payments and improves your overall cash flow.

Saving Time and Increasing Efficiency

By automating repetitive tasks, invoicing software saves you valuable time. It eliminates the need for manual calculations and data entry, minimizing the chances of errors in your invoices.

With real-time tracking of payments and outstanding invoices, you can stay on top of your finances effortlessly. This gives you better insights into your cash flow and facilitates accurate financial reporting.

Imagine having a dashboard that shows you a snapshot of your business’s financial health at any given moment. You can see which invoices are paid, which are pending, and which are overdue. This level of visibility allows you to make informed decisions about your business and take necessary actions to maintain a healthy cash flow.

Additionally, invoicing software often integrates with accounting software, further streamlining your financial management. This integration eliminates the need for manual data entry and ensures that your invoices and payments are accurately recorded in your accounting system.

In conclusion, invoicing software is an invaluable tool for freelancers. It not only streamlines your business operations but also saves you time, increases efficiency, and improves your cash flow. By leveraging the features and benefits of invoicing software, you can focus on what you do best – delivering exceptional work to your clients.

Key Features to Look for in Invoicing Software

When considering different invoicing software options, there are key features that you should pay attention to:

Managing your invoices efficiently is essential for the smooth operation of your business. Invoicing software can help streamline this process, saving you time and ensuring accuracy. However, not all invoicing software is created equal. To make an informed decision, it is important to consider the following key features:

Customization Options

Look for software that allows you to personalize your invoices with your logo, color schemes, and font choices. This helps you maintain a consistent brand identity and adds a professional touch to your invoices.

Furthermore, consider the flexibility of the software in terms of adding custom fields or additional information to your invoices. This can be particularly useful if you work with clients who require specific details on their invoices.

Imagine being able to create invoices that not only accurately represent your brand but also provide all the necessary information your clients need. With customizable options, you can create invoices that are not only visually appealing but also informative and tailored to your clients’ needs.

Ease of Use

An intuitive user interface and a simple workflow are crucial for invoicing software. The easier it is to navigate and use the software, the quicker you can generate and send invoices.

Look for features such as auto-population of client details, instant invoice previews, and the ability to save templates for future use. These features simplify the invoicing process and save you time.

Imagine a user-friendly interface that allows you to effortlessly create and send invoices with just a few clicks. With features like auto-population of client details, you can save time by eliminating the need to manually enter client information for each invoice. Instant invoice previews ensure that you can review your invoices before sending them, avoiding any mistakes or omissions.

Integration Capabilities

If you use other business tools, such as accounting software or project management platforms, consider how well the invoicing software integrates with these tools. Seamless integration allows for smoother data transfer and eliminates the need for manual data entry.

Ensure that the software supports popular payment gateways so that you can offer multiple payment options to your clients. This makes it easier for clients to pay you promptly, improving your cash flow.

Imagine a scenario where all your business tools work seamlessly together, allowing for efficient data transfer and eliminating the need for manual input. With integration capabilities, you can sync your invoicing software with your accounting software, ensuring that all your financial data is up to date and accurate. Additionally, by offering multiple payment options through popular payment gateways, you provide convenience to your clients, increasing the likelihood of timely payments.

By considering these key features, you can select invoicing software that meets your specific business needs. Take the time to evaluate different options and choose software that will not only simplify your invoicing process but also enhance your overall business operations.

1. Genio  

Genio is a powerful invoicing software designed specifically for small businesses and freelancers. It offers a comprehensive set of features that make the invoicing process simple and efficient.

Features:

  • Invoice templates: Genio provides a wide variety of customizable invoice templates to suit your business needs.
  • Online invoicing: Send professional invoices to your clients through email or share a unique link for them to view and pay online.
  • Automated billing: Set up recurring invoices for clients with ongoing projects and enable automatic payment reminders to ensure timely payments.
  • Expense tracking: Keep track of your business expenses and categorize them for easy financial management.
  • Payment processing: Accept online payments through secure integrations with popular payment gateways, such as Stripe, PayPal, and Square.
  • Invoice tracking: Monitor the status of your invoices and receive notifications when clients view or pay them.

Integrations:

Genio integrates seamlessly with popular accounting software like QuickBooks and Xero, as well as project management tools such as Trello and Asana. This allows you to efficiently manage your finances and projects in one place.

Pricing:

Genio offers a free plan with limited features, and paid plans starting at $9.99 per month. The paid plans include additional features such as unlimited invoicing, multi-currency support, and priority customer support.

2. FreshBooks

FreshBooks is a well-known invoicing and accounting software that caters to freelancers and small businesses. It offers a user-friendly interface and a wide range of features to simplify your invoicing process.

Features:

  • Customizable invoices: Create professional-looking invoices with your branding, and choose from various templates and color schemes.
  • Time tracking: Track the time spent on projects and bill clients accurately with the built-in time tracking feature.
  • Expense tracking: Capture expenses, categorize them, and attach receipts for easy expense management.
  • Project management: Collaborate with your team and clients, and manage project milestones and deadlines.
  • Client portal: Provide clients with a dedicated portal to view invoices, make payments, and communicate with you.

Integrations:

FreshBooks integrates with over 100 popular apps, including CRM, project management, and payment processing tools, such as Salesforce, Basecamp, Stripe, and PayPal.

Pricing:

FreshBooks offers a 30-day free trial, with paid plans starting at $15 per month. The paid plans include additional features, such as unlimited invoicing, expense tracking, and advanced reporting.

3. QuickBooks Online

QuickBooks Online is a popular cloud-based accounting software that offers invoicing features suitable for freelancers and small businesses.

Features:

  • Customizable invoices: Choose from a variety of templates and add your branding to create professional invoices.
  • Automated invoicing: Set up recurring invoices for clients and automate payment reminders to ensure timely payments.
  • Payment processing: Accept credit card payments and bank transfers through secure integrations with major payment gateways.
  • Expense tracking: Categorize expenses, and attach receipts for easy expense management.
  • Financial reporting: Generate detailed financial reports to analyze your business performance and make informed decisions.

Integrations:

QuickBooks Online integrates with over 650 popular apps, including CRM, project management, and payment processing tools, such as Trello, Asana, Zapier, and Square.

Pricing:

QuickBooks Online offers a 30-day free trial, with paid plans starting at $25 per month. The paid plans include additional features, such as multi-currency support, inventory tracking, and advanced reporting.

4. Zoho Invoice

Zoho Invoice is a user-friendly invoicing software that caters to freelancers and small businesses. It is a part of the Zoho suite of business applications, which includes CRM, project management, and collaboration tools.

Features:

  • Customizable invoices: Create professional invoices with your branding and choose from a range of templates.
  • Time tracking: Track billable hours for projects and easily add them to your invoices.
  • Expense tracking: Record and categorize business expenses and attach receipts for easy expense management.
  • Client portal: Provide clients with a dedicated portal to view invoices, make payments, and communicate with you.
  • Automated invoicing: Set up recurring invoices and automate payment reminders for consistent cash flow.

Integrations:

Zoho Invoice integrates seamlessly with other Zoho apps, as well as popular accounting, project management, and payment processing tools, such as QuickBooks, Trello, Stripe, and PayPal.

Pricing:

Zoho Invoice offers a free plan with limited features, and paid plans starting at $9 per month. The paid plans include additional features, such as multi-currency support, automated workflows, and advanced reporting.

5. Wave

Wave is a free invoicing software designed for freelancers and small businesses. It offers a range of essential invoicing features and integrates with Wave’s accounting and payment processing tools.

Features:

  • Customizable invoices: Create professional-looking invoices with your branding and choose from various templates.
  • Online invoicing: Send invoices to clients via email or share a unique link for them to view and pay online.
  • Automated billing: Set up recurring invoices for clients and enable automatic payment reminders for timely payments.
  • Expense tracking: Record and categorize expenses, and attach receipts for easy expense management.
  • Payment processing: Accept credit card payments and bank transfers through Wave’s secure payment processing integrations.

Integrations:

Wave integrates with popular accounting and payment processing tools, such as QuickBooks, Xero, Stripe, and PayPal.

Pricing:

Wave offers its invoicing software for free, with additional fees for payment processing and payroll services.

6. Invoicely

Invoicely is a simple and affordable invoicing software that caters to freelancers and small businesses. It offers a range of invoicing features to simplify your billing process.

Features:

  • Customizable invoices: Choose from various templates and add your branding to create professional invoices.
  • Online invoicing: Send invoices to clients via email or share a unique link for them to view and pay online.
  • Recurring invoicing: Set up recurring invoices for clients with ongoing projects.
  • Expense tracking: Record and categorize expenses for easy financial management.
  • Payment processing: Accept online payments through secure integrations with popular payment gateways, such as Stripe, PayPal, and Square.

Integrations:

Invoicely integrates with popular accounting software, such as QuickBooks and Xero, as well as payment processing tools like Stripe and PayPal.

Pricing:

Invoicely offers a free plan with limited features, and paid plans starting at $9.99 per month. The paid plans include additional features, such as unlimited invoicing, multi-currency support, and advanced reporting.

7. And.co

AND.CO is an invoicing software designed for freelancers and small businesses. It offers a range of features to simplify your invoicing and financial management tasks.

Features:

  • Customizable invoices: Create professional invoices with your branding and choose from various templates.
  • Time tracking: Track billable hours for projects and easily add them to your invoices.
  • Expense tracking: Record and categorize expenses, and attach receipts for easy expense management.
  • Project management: Collaborate with your team and clients, and manage project milestones and deadlines.
  • Client portal: Provide clients with a dedicated portal to view invoices, make payments, and communicate with you.

Integrations:

AND.CO integrates with popular accounting software, such as QuickBooks and Xero, as well as payment processing tools like Stripe and PayPal.

Pricing:

AND.CO offers a free plan with limited features, and a paid plan at $18 per month. The paid plan includes additional features, such as unlimited invoicing, multi-currency support, and advanced reporting.

8. Invoice Ninja

Invoice Ninja is an open-source invoicing software that caters to freelancers and small businesses. It offers a range of features to streamline your invoicing process.

Features:

  • Customizable invoices: Create professional invoices with your branding and choose from various templates.
  • Online invoicing: Send invoices to clients via email or share a unique link for them to view and pay online.
  • Recurring invoicing: Set up recurring invoices for clients with ongoing projects.
  • Expense tracking: Record and categorize expenses for easy financial management.
  • Payment processing: Accept online payments through secure integrations with over 40 popular payment gateways, such as Stripe, PayPal, and Square.

Integrations:

Invoice Ninja integrates with popular accounting software, such as QuickBooks and Xero, as well as project management tools like Trello and Asana.

Pricing:

Invoice Ninja offers a free plan with limited features, and paid plans starting at $10 per month. The paid plans include additional features, such as unlimited invoicing, multi-currency support, and advanced reporting.

9. Bill.com

Bill.com is a cloud-based invoicing and payment processing software that caters to freelancers and small businesses. It offers a range of features to simplify your invoicing and financial management tasks.

Features:

  • Customizable invoices: Create professional invoices with your branding and choose from various templates.
  • Online invoicing: Send invoices to clients via email or share a unique link for them to view and pay online.
  • Automated billing: Set up recurring invoices for clients and enable automatic payment reminders for timely payments.
  • Expense tracking: Record and categorize expenses, and attach receipts for easy expense management.
  • Payment processing: Accept online payments through secure integrations with popular payment gateways, such as Stripe, PayPal, and Square.

Integrations:

Bill.com integrates with popular accounting software, such as QuickBooks, Xero, and Sage, as well as payment processing tools like Stripe and PayPal.

Pricing:

Bill.com offers a range of pricing plans starting at $39 per month. The paid plans include additional features, such as unlimited invoicing, multi-currency support, and advanced reporting.

Conclusion

Choosing the best invoicing software for your freelance business depends on your specific needs and budget. Evaluate the features, integrations, and pricing of the software options mentioned above to make an informed decision. Remember that implementing the right invoicing system can not only save you time but also improve your cash flow and overall financial management.

Delve into a unique service experience – start with Genio straight away, entirely free. Genio, a likely game-changer in the invoice creation space, exceeds conventional invoicing services. Its robust array of over 300 customizable invoice templates caters to nearly all industries. It excels with five primary features: a user-friendly layout, secure payment processing, templates, seamless platform synchronization, and premium customer service. Why delay? Upgrade your business practices with Genio today.